[TROUBLESHOOTING] Github Action 을 이용한 build 에서 CI Error 가 날 때

THOVY·2022년 12월 23일
1

TROUBLESHOOTING

목록 보기
26/41

workflows 를 작성하고 돌리니 CI Error 가 발생했다.

ERROR ❌

Treating warnings as errors because process.env.CI = true.

라는 메세지가 나오며 Failed to compile 이라며 build 가 중지된다.

안내 메세지에서 볼 수 있듯이 CI 가 true 라 생기는 문제로

SOLUTION ✅

- run: npm run build- run: CI='false' npm run build

CI='' npm run build 라고 적어도 작동하지만, 명확하지 않은 명령어는 좋지 않다고 생각하기 때문에 false 라고 써준다.

SOLUTION 2 ✅

나중에 codedeploy 를 사용하거나 배포 과정에서 또 CI 에서 문제가 발생할 수도 있는데,

- run: unset CI && npm run build

이렇게 해결 할 수도 있다.

참고 : Github Action Docs

profile
BEAT A SHOTGUN

0개의 댓글